Foros del Web » Programación para mayores de 30 ;) » Programación General »

VB - DataGrid

Estas en el tema de VB - DataGrid en el foro de Programación General en Foros del Web. hola Tengo un datagrid que posee los campos Nombre Estudiante Nota .... (Ejemplo)} ->> Como puedo hacer para que (no se si se podra) se ...
  #1 (permalink)  
Antiguo 16/12/2003, 01:42
 
Fecha de Ingreso: abril-2003
Ubicación: Venezuela
Mensajes: 297
Antigüedad: 21 años, 7 meses
Puntos: 1
VB - DataGrid

hola
Tengo un datagrid que posee los campos

Nombre Estudiante Nota .... (Ejemplo)}

->> Como puedo hacer para que (no se si se podra) se haga que el usuario solo tenga como una especie de mascara que solo
le permite digitar un formato de numeros -> ##,## se puede?

->> Otro ? relacionada como se pudiera hacer para que en el primer campo de una celda(Nota) no se permita digitar 0 - 1 -
3 - ,Ya pude evitar las letras en cualquier parte de la celda con esto:
Código:

Private Sub DataGrid1_KeyPress(KeyAscii As Integer)
Cadena2 = ",0123456789" + Chr(8)
 If InStr(Cadena2, Chr(KeyAscii)) = 0 Then
  KeyAscii = 0
 End If
End Sub
 
Pero y lo que menciono 12,89 ->NO 09,23-> NO ... 99,78 -> si 40,56 -> si...

->>tengo el siguiente COD
Código:

Private Sub DataGrid1_BeforeUpdate(Cancel As Integer)
If DataGrid1.Text = "" Then
MsgBox "ESpacio Vacío", vbCritical, "advertencia"
End If
End Sub
 
Verifica que una celda(Nota) no quede en blanco cuando se quiera pasar a la siguiente celda nota, manda el mensaje ok
pero tambien sale un mensaje de Microsoft DataGrid Control

bla bla que no puede haber espacios en blanco

aja, pero como hago para evitar que ese mensaje del Control salga.


->> Se pude hacer que un DataGrid tome los datos de una tabla y la otra columna de otra tabla distinta y que al final al
actualizar o guardar estos datos se incluyan en una tabla distinta


Talvez con estas preguntas se imagines que estoy realizando


Un sistema de Notas donde aparece alumnos inscritos y la nota de un curso "tal"
ahi se debe incluir la nota .... y guardar y luego poder modificarla, eliminarla.

ESTARA BIEN USAR EL DATAGRID PARA ESTE TIPO DE TAREAS O ES MAS RECOMENDABLE OTRO CONTROL, SI ASI LO ES CUAL ME RECOMINDAN

De antemano gracias
__________________
crecer es conocer y conocer es aprender
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:22.